Git Product home page Git Product logo

recreation's Introduction

Bienvenue sur le MOOC python

Cet espace est destiné à faire office de wiki évolué pour le MOOC Python 3, si intérêt. On parle ici de la session 2018.

Digression sur les identifiants

Les deux plateformes (FUN et github) ne sont bien sûr pas fédérées. Chacun va donc avoir deux identifiants qui ne sont pas forcément identiques. Soyez-y attentifs...

Règles du jeu

À la racine du projet, on trouve une liste de sujets d'exercices; pour amorcer la pompe, je mets:

  • vigenere : un exo assez simple qui consiste à implémenter un code de vigenere

  • othello : le jeu eponyme proposé par Fangh (qui s'appelle Karduin sur github)

Coopération ou pas

  • Par défaut je propose que chaque étudiant intéressé commence par se créer son propre directory; par exemple j'ai mis mon code dans vigenere/parmentelat.

    Utilisez ici un nom basé soit sur votre pseudo FUN (c'est peut-être le mieux), soit sur votre pseudo github, mais pas encore un troisième !

  • Maintenant s'il y a dès le départ une volonté de travail en groupe, vous pouvez vous organiser en direct entre vous pour ça.

  • Vous pouvez créer un autre sujet comme vous le voulez pourvu que

    • vous utilisiez bien entendu un nom qui n'est pas déjà pris
    • vous créez un README.md (au format markdown - du texte tout simple si vous ne connaissez pas markdown) qui explique ce que vous voulez faire et ce qui est attendu.

Démarrage : envoyez moi un pull request

  • la première fois que vous voulez écrire dans le repository, envoyez moi un pull request; je mergerai, et vous donnerai alors les droits d'accès en écriture directement dans mon repo, ça sera plus simple pour moi.

Messagerie

  • Les Issues sont beaucoup plus pratiques à utiliser que le forum de FUN, je propose qu'on en profite

  • Cela dit, essayons dans toute la mesure du possible de garder un nombre d'Issues ouvertes raisonnable.

  • Je crée une "Issue par projet pour commencer; utilisez ça pour le bavardage général sur un projet donné.

  • Dans tous les cas vous pouvez bien sûr utiliser une 'issue' comme support de discussion sur une collaboration point à point.

recreation's People

Contributors

parmentelat avatar papisido avatar hquatreville avatar jgorene avatar natymundo avatar etilem avatar karduin avatar sebhoa avatar jipibi avatar yaizac avatar argoncooper avatar toussaic avatar deladan avatar keeen avatar perremba avatar blehouque avatar

Stargazers

José Relland av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.